Technical education in Radiology constitutes the central theme of this work, given its relevance for training professionals capable of acting with technical, ethical, and interpersonal competence in the healthcare sector. The main objective was to analyze the art of teaching in technical Radiology courses, identifying pedagogical strategies used, challenges faced, and perspectives for training competent professionals prepared to meet the demands of the market and society. The methodology adopted was bibliographic and qualitative in nature, developed from the analysis of books, scientific articles, and academic documents that addressed technical education in health, the specificities of teaching in Radiology, and the elements necessary to consolidate an effective teaching-learning process. The results obtained showed that training in Radiology required an articulation between theory and clinical practice, associated with active methodologies such as simulation, case studies, use of digital technologies, and practical laboratories. It was found that pedagogical practice demanded a teaching role focused on mediation and the construction of meaningful experiences, overcoming traditional teaching models centered solely on content transmission. Furthermore, it was verified that the training of competent professionals involved the balanced development of technical skills for performing exams, ethical competencies related to professional responsibility, and interpersonal skills aimed at patient communication and care. Among the highlighted challenges were limitations in infrastructure in some educational institutions, scarcity of updated equipment, difficulties in students’ adaptation to complex techniques, and the need for constant teacher updating in the face of technological innovations. The analysis allowed us to conclude that the art of teaching in technical Radiology courses was a dynamic, interdisciplinary, and humanized process, in which the integration between theory and practice played a central role in consolidating learning. The research also indicated that investing in teacher training, technological resources, and innovative methodologies was essential to qualify pedagogical practice, meet scientific and social transformations, and, above all, contribute to improving healthcare delivery.
